Senior Software Engineer – Cloud Platform

Found in: beBee jobs US - 3 weeks ago


Remote, Oregon, United States Qcells Full time

ABOUT GELI

Geli (Growing Energy Labs, Inc.) provides software and business solutions to design, connect, and operate energy storage systems ranging in size from residential to utility-scale, as well as grid-tied, microgrid, and off-grid systems. Geli's suite of products creates an ecosystem where project developers, OEMs, financiers, and project operators can deploy advanced energy projects using a seamless hardware-agnostic software platform.

Geli is a subsidiary of Hanwha Q CELLS, one of the world's largest photovoltaic manufacturers most recognized for its high-performance, high-quality solar cells and modules.

ABOUT THE JOB

As a Senior Software Engineer on our team, you will be working on the foundational services of our cloud-based Energy Services Platform. You will work on developing and maintaining microservices using best practices in software engineering to create performant, reliable, scalable, secure, and maintainable code. You will excel in this role if you have a background in API development, backend development, microservice messaging, event-driven architectures, and cloud and DevOps. You should demonstrate a can-do attitude, a growth mindset, a strong sense of ownership, and be able to work effectively as part of a team to deliver high-quality software.

RESPONSIBILITIES

  • Design, develop, and maintain microservices and integrations.
  • Collaborate with other team members to design, develop, and deploy software services into production.
  • Collaborate with the product management team to define requirements.
  • Contribute to improvements in development and deployment processes.

REQUIRED QUALIFICATIONS

  • BS or higher degree in Computer Science (or equivalent) with 5+ years of software engineering experience
  • Excellent software engineering skills – able to create high-quality software designs and implement them in performant, reliable, maintainable, well-tested code for production systems
  • Strong understanding of microservices architecture
  • Experience maintaining software deployed in production
  • Expertise in Java or Kotlin, Spring Boot and Gradle/Maven
  • Experience with CI/CD pipelines and DevOps practices
  • Strong written and spoken communication

PREFERRED QUALIFICATIONS

  • Bilingual English/Korean
  • Experience with containers, Kubernetes, serverless functions
  • Experience with messaging systems – event streams, pub/sub
  • Experience with cloud services – AWS/Azure/GCP
  • Expertise in Python
  • Experience with NoSQL and relational databases and caching solutions
  • Knowledge of distributed energy resources (PV, storage, EVs), their applications, and renewable energy

  • Sr Software Engineer, Platform

    Found in: beBee jobs US - 3 days ago


    Remote, Oregon, United States Invisible AI Full time

    At Invisible AI, we are building the future of computer vision. Our core focus is on developing an end-to-end platform that can digitize the physical world to solve business problems. Today, our visual intelligence platform uses AI-enabled cameras to analyze human body posture in real-time — without streaming any video to the cloud. Coming from the world...

  • Senior Software Engineer

    Found in: beBee jobs US - 1 week ago


    Remote, Oregon, United States R&K Solutions Full time

    R&K Solutions, Inc. is seeking a motivated and experienced Senior Software Engineer to join our growing Information Technology Consulting (ITC) & data analytics team. An ideal candidate will be an expert software engineer with proven expertise working on complex data-driven web applications using Microsoft platforms. Salary will be commensurate with...

  • Senior Software Engineer, Frontend

    Found in: beBee jobs US - 1 week ago


    Remote, Oregon, United States Virtasant Full time

    Virtasant is a leading cloud consulting services provider. We heavily focus on lift & shift, cloud-native development, cloud cost optimization, and migration services. As a consulting company, we often are faced with the challenge to create an engineering team in a matter of a week or two. To do that, we have created a secondary support business that runs an...

  • Staff Software Engineer, Data Platform

    Found in: beBee jobs US - 2 weeks ago


    Remote, Oregon, United States DISCO Full time

    CS DISCO is aimed at redefining the landscape of legal technology. Ultimately, we seek to enable lawyers to achieve more efficient, data-oriented, and fact-based legal outcomes. We started our journey as a company by focusing on the crucial 'discovery' phase of the legal process. Our initial offering, Ediscovery, focuses on enabling legal teams to achieve...

  • Software Engineering Managers

    Found in: beBee jobs US - 2 weeks ago


    Remote, Oregon, United States TransUnion Full time

    We'd Love to See:Job Description Software Engineering Managers for Various and unanticipated worksites throughout the US (HQ:Chicago, IL). Manage a software engineering team to lead client focused product development. Responsible for managing software design, architecture, and development of tools and platforms. Collaborate with team members to execute...

  • Software Engineer

    Found in: beBee jobs US - 2 weeks ago


    Remote, Oregon, United States Moonhub Full time

    Software Engineer - ML/Data Infrastructure What You'll DoYou'll help in executing the roadmap for data infrastructure and systems to power the world's first AI recruiter built by Moonhub.You'll play a pivotal role in the development of tools and infrastructure that democratize data access and enable core capabilities across the organizationYou'll architect...

  • Cloud Engineer

    Found in: beBee jobs US - 2 weeks ago


    Remote, Oregon, United States CNA Full time

    You have a clear vision of where your career can go. And we have the leadership to help you get there. At CNA, we strive to create a culture in which people know they matter and are part of something important, ensuring the abilities of all employees are used to their fullest potential. CNA seeks to offer a comprehensive and competitive benefits package to...

  • Senior Cloud Engineer

    Found in: beBee jobs US - 2 days ago


    Remote, Oregon, United States Mastery Logistics Systems Full time

    The transportation industry has no shortage of complex problems requiring creative solutions to scale efficiently. In this role, you will be responsible for building and managing Mastery's maturing Kubernetes footprint. You will also work closely with Mastery's software engineering teams to guide and support them as they build complex scalable containerized...

  • Senior Salesforce Engineer

    Found in: beBee jobs US - 3 weeks ago


    Remote, Oregon, United States PRI Digital Full time

    PRI Talent is hiring a Senior Salesforce Engineer on behalf of our client. This role is a full-time, 1099 contract staff augmentation position working with a company that is a leader in reducing electronic waste and finding value in gently used electronics. Our client has seen staggering growth and extraordinary impact on protecting the planet while...

  • Platform Engineer

    Found in: beBee jobs US - 21 hours ago


    Remote, Oregon, United States PerfectServe Full time

    What is PerfectServe? PerfectServe offers best in KLAS assets in three categories: clinical communications, scheduling, and patient engagement solutions. PerfectServe is featured on this year's Inc 5000 list, which profiles the fastest-growing private companies in America. We have seen an 88% growth rate over the past three years and need strong team members...

  • Senior Engineering Manager

    Found in: beBee jobs US - 3 weeks ago


    Remote, Oregon, United States Upbound Full time

    Upbound is the company behind Crossplane, the open source project which started the control plane revolution in the cloud native community. Upbound helps companies rise above the clouds with our Crossplane powered Universal Cloud Platform. With Upbound you get universal real-time visibility into all of your infrastructure environments, the same API centric...

  • Senior Software Engineer

    Found in: beBee jobs US - 2 weeks ago


    Remote, Oregon, United States Timescale Full time

    We're looking for experienced engineers to help us build and maintain the platform for our managed TimescaleDB cloud services. You will be able to work with a close-knit team, building and maintaining the infrastructure that powers our platform. Your work will be instrumental in developing our Kubernetes-based clusters and infrastructure. You will interact...

  • Principal Software Engineer

    Found in: beBee jobs US - 7 days ago


    Remote, Oregon, United States Ciena Full time

    Ciena is committed to our people-first philosophy. Our teams enjoy a culture focused on prioritizing a personalized and flexible work environment that empowers an individual's passions, growth, wellbeing and belonging. We're a technology company that leads with our humanity—driving our business priorities alongside meaningful social, community, and...

  • Senior Software Engineer

    Found in: beBee jobs US - 2 weeks ago


    Remote, Oregon, United States Invisible Technologies Full time

    Who Are We?Invisible has experienced exponential growth, quadrupling in size year over year for the past three years. Beginning 2024, we surpassed an annual recurring revenue (ARR) of $100 million. Operating as a profitable business, we maintain nearly complete ownership stake of the business, with a firm foundation built on our financial management. We are...

  • Cloud Engineer

    Found in: beBee jobs US - 2 weeks ago


    Remote, Oregon, United States Innovative Solutions Full time

    As a member of our Professional Services team, you will assist in the building, deploying, and maintaining of critical customer applications. In this role, you will provide thought leadership and hands-on technical execution to optimize client environments and ensure robust, scalable applications.Responsible for:-Assisting in the designing and building...

  • Software Engineer

    Found in: beBee jobs US - 3 weeks ago


    Remote, Oregon, United States Aurora Labs Full time

    About Us Aurora Labs is the development company behind Aurora—the EVM blockchain that runs on the NEAR Protocol. We are also the developers of, and integration partner behind, Aurora Cloud—a suite of products that allow Web2 companies to capture the value of Web3.We invite you to be a part of our team of smart, professional, result-oriented and fun...

  • Senior Pricing Specialist

    Found in: beBee jobs US - 2 weeks ago


    Remote, Oregon, United States Platform Full time

    About The Platform-as-a-Service (PaaS) removes the complexities of cloud infrastructure management and optimizes development-to-production workflows, reducing the time it takes to build and deploy applications. Delivering efficiency, reliability, and security, giving development teams both control and peace of mind. Built for developers, by...

  • Cloud Engineer

    Found in: beBee jobs US - 3 weeks ago


    Remote, Oregon, United States 1 Point System LLC Full time

    Cloud EngineerLocation Chicago IL (Remote is option for this long term)Duration 6 Months with extensionsInterviewProgram Overview This team supports two requirements within the Data Engineering space specifically within Card Partnerships and these teams are focused on data deployments and AWS work within this platform. Key skillset Junior to mid level in...

  • Sr Software Engineer

    Found in: beBee jobs US - 2 weeks ago


    Remote, Oregon, United States Wonderschool Full time

    Position Summary: Wonderschool is harnessing the power of technology to provide comprehensive support to childcare providers operating out of their homes as well as in the government and non-profit sectors. Our products enable childcare providers to create high-quality environments and meet the demands of their business, while also helping parents in need of...

  • Cloud Application Support Engineer

    Found in: beBee jobs US - 3 weeks ago


    Remote, Oregon, United States Kion Full time

    Kion's cloud enablement software platform provides a unified approach for financial management, continuous compliance, and the automation and orchestration of cloud resources. We're a fast-growing, Series A-stage startup that has quickly become the industry's most trusted solution for enabling customers' journey to the cloud to be more efficient, secure, and...